Just wondering because I haven't done this event before -- If I'm not interested in getting my car judged and not that interested in getting a T-shirt, is there a compelling reason to spend $55 to register?
|
Bob Broberg SPF667 460BB |
04-16-2009 08:37 AM |
Sandy, for your $55 ($50 if bought ahead of time) you get the T-shirt, Hat, License plate and bag of donated stuff. You also get the window tag that lets you into the downtown area for the car show. Otherwise you will park farther away. Finally, you are supporting the Route 66 Assoc. of Arizona who runs the function. This is probably their only annual event. http://www.azrt66.com/funrun.htm
Ultimately the answer is no, you don't. We will still love you.
